Investment appeal centers on AI/tech exposure coupled with income generation, but reliance on semiconductor momentum and option premiums introduces volatility. Key risks include NAV erosion from the covered call strategy and sector concentration, requiring careful risk assessment for income-focused investors.

About YieldMax AI & Tech Portfolio Option Income ETF

GPTY is an actively managed ETF that seeks to provide current income and capital appreciation by holding a concentrated portfolio of 15 to 30 leading AI and technology companies. It utilizes a variety of options strategies, including selling call options on its underlying holdings, to generate weekly distributions while maintaining direct equity exposure to the growth of the AI sector.

About Vanguard Total Stock Market Index Fund ETF

The fund employs an indexing investment approach designed to track the performance of the index, which represents approximately 100% of the investable US stock market and includes large-, mid-, small-, and micro-cap stocks. It invests by sampling the index, meaning that it holds a broadly diversified collection of securities that, in the aggregate, approximates the full index in terms of key characteristics.
